>I was trying to send my PhoneBook contacts (that came from my 
>old phone) to my new ENV3, however I am unable to with the 
>option grayed out.

You can try some of the earlier test releases, but there are dangers.

1.0.7.20091103 works partially for some people, but not for me. Reportedly fails if there are any groups in your contact list.

1.0.7.20090805 sort-of worked for me. 

Was able to retrieve the phone book but all the entries were prefixed with a four-digit code. I exported that to excel, imported contacts from my old phone, then very carefully conformed the added rows to the shape of the rows from the enV3, including the 4-digit code prefixes. That I imported back to BitPim and transferred to the phone.

It appeared to work, but the phone's Contact list was thereby corrupted: I could use them to dial out but they were not recognized by caller ID, and worse, if I accidently opened one the phone would reboot. The ones I used frequently I deleted and re-entered manually: that "fixed" that entry, but left the others as "land mines".
